The Ultimate Fastening Solution for All Building Materials

Engineered for versatility and performance, fischer's innovative fasteners are the ideal solution for a wide range of building materials. With advanced design features, these fasteners combine materials and functions for superior results.

  • fischer DuoPower: The advanced 2-component fixing that adapts to your needs—automatically choosing whether to expand, fold, or knot, ensuring the perfect hold in any situation.
  • fischer DuoTec: A high-performance nylon toggle ideal for heavy-duty applications, designed specifically for maximum load-bearing capacity in all panel building materials.
  • fischer DuoBlade: The self-drilling plasterboard fixing that guarantees quick and easy installation, saving time and effort without compromising strength.

This set includes 833 pieces:

  • 770x DuoPower
  • 45x DuoBlade
  • 18x fischer DuoTec

Packaged in a robust, stackable L-BOXX 102 for secure, organized, and convenient transport.

Advantages

  • Two-Component Design for Superior Load Capacity: The fischer DuoPower features a unique two-component material construction, offering excellent load values and intelligent functionality based on the substrate. The plug automatically adapts to the material, spreading, folding, or knotting as needed.

  • Precise Installation Feedback: The design provides great tactile feedback during installation, allowing you to feel exactly when the plug has been securely installed. This ensures a perfect fit every time.

  • Enhanced Stability: The narrow plug rim prevents the plug from slipping into the drill hole, while the serrated anti-rotation feature ensures the plug stays in place during installation, preventing rotation.

  • Versatile and Strong: The DuoPower's two-component design guarantees strong holding values, adjusting automatically to suit different building materials. It provides maximum holding strength, whether it's spreading, folding, or knotting in the substrate.

  • Easy Installation in Narrow Cavities: The fischer DuoTec nylon toggle simplifies installation, even in tight, insulated cavities. The tilting element automatically folds behind the panel, providing the anchor with impressive load-bearing capacity.

  • Flexible and Adaptable: Thanks to the flexible stainless steel screw holder, the DuoTec anchor can be used with wood, chipboard screws, or even metric hook and threaded rods with lock nuts. In solid building materials, it acts like an expansion anchor.

  • Fast and Safe Drilling with DuoBlade: The self-drilling fischer DuoBlade ensures fast, efficient installation in gypsum plasterboard and gypsum fiberboard. The black metal tip guarantees a simple, secure drilling process, providing clean, effective results. The anchor is flush-mounted with the surface using a cordless screwdriver or standard screwdriver.

  • Versatile Compatibility: The DuoBlade is compatible with wood, sheet metal, and chipboard screws (4-5mm thickness), as well as various hooks and eyes, making it ideal for a wide range of applications.

Applications

The fischer fastening system is suitable for a variety of applications, including:

  • Home & Office: TV consoles, lighting, shelves, mirror cabinets, letter boxes, pictures, curtain rails
  • Bathroom & Plumbing: Wash basin fixings, plumbing and heating fixings, bath and toilet fixings
  • Kitchen: Wall cabinets, range hoods

Compatible Building Materials

fischer products are designed to work with a broad range of building materials, including:

  • Concrete
  • Solid brick
  • Solid sand-lime brick
  • Aerated concrete
  • Vertically perforated brick
  • Perforated sand-lime brick
  • Plasterboard (gypsum plasterboard and gypsum fibreboard)
  • Hollow blocks (lightweight concrete)
  • Cavity floor slabs (brick, concrete, or similar materials)
  • Natural stone
  • Chipboard
  • Solid gypsum panels
  • Lightweight concrete solid bricks

2,800 years worth of people have heard/read Homer
Format: Hardcover
I just finished reading volume 1 of Homer's Iliad published by The LOEB Classical Library in conjunction with Harvard University Press. The translation is by A.T. Murray with revisions made by William F. Wyatt. The LOEB Classical Library is a academically trusted collection of Greek and Latin publications. The translations are normally more literal than those you might find at your local Barnes and Noble, therefore they read more like an archaic form of English. Homer's Iliad can be found on nearly every great works of literature list. Harold Bloom considered Homer to be in the same family with Cervantes, Dante, and Shakespeare. The Iliad has been read for thousands of years, and every reputable honors program includes his works in their required readings lists. His writings influenced Tolkien and George R.R. Martin. His descriptions of war are grotesque and inspiring. The pantheon of deities he created in his stories set the stage for the Greek mythology that followed him. This is the understanding I had when approaching the book. The bar was set rather high and unlike most expectations these ones were surpassed. As I finished reading volume 1, I asked myself, "how could a writer from the 8th century B.C. have achieved so much, when so many from our era have achieved so little?" Homer had no paper trail of literary criticism to follow. He had no classes in writing style and technique, and yet the Iliad is of such a high caliber that we still read him today. Wayne C. Booth brought to our attention Homer's "leave nothing up to the reader" style of reading. If Homer wants you to favor one group over another, he is going to come out and say it. He can tell you every thought and intent of each character. Homer doesn't care that it would be impossible for anyone to know the thoughts of Agamemnon or Hector. He knows what they thought and that's enough. Many writers today shy away from such literary techniques in favor of modes that demand "reader response." This is not necessarily bad, it's just a different approach but many of their works, if not all, will not demand the attention of 2,800 years worth of readers.
